Quote:Syd Barrett, one of the original members of legendary rock group Pink Floyd, has died at the age of 60, the band's spokesman has confirmed.
He was born Roger Keith Barrett in Cambridge in 1946 and met future bandmates Roger Waters and David Gilmour at school there.
The guitarist was invited to join Pink Floyd by Waters in 1965 and the group went on to sell millions of albums.
He suffered from diabetes and had not been recording music in recent years.
